Qutub Minar in Delhi is a 73-meter-tall red sandstone and marble minaret built in stages between 1192 and 1368 CE. As the tallest brick minaret in the world and a UNESCO World Heritage Site since 1993, it anchors the 70-hectare Qutub Complex—a layered archaeological landscape spanning Ghurid conquest, Delhi Sultanate expansion, Mughal restoration, and British-era conservation. The Genesis: Qutub Minar’s Foundational Construction
Construction began in 1192 CE under Qutb al-Din Aibak, the first Sultan of Delhi and founder of the Mamluk (Slave) Dynasty. Aibak initiated the base two storeys—each measuring approximately 25 meters in height—as a victory tower commemorating the defeat of Rajput ruler Prithviraj Chauhan III at the Second Battle of Tarain. The structure was not intended as a functional mosque minaret at inception but rather as a minar-e-fath (victory tower), a symbolic assertion of Islamic sovereignty in northern India. Aibak used locally quarried red sandstone from Dholpur, Rajasthan—material later confirmed by petrographic analysis conducted by the ASI in 2017.
Aibak died in 1210 CE before completion. His successor, Iltutmish (r. 1211–1236), added the third storey—raising total height to ~54 meters—and inscribed Quranic verses in Kufic script on its surface. The fourth and fifth storeys were constructed during the reign of Firoz Shah Tughlaq (1351–1388), who also repaired earlier sections damaged by lightning in 1368. Tughlaq employed white marble and sandstone sourced from his own palace complex at Firozabad (modern-day Firoz Shah Kotla), introducing material contrast visible today in the upper tiers.

The Qutub Complex: Beyond the Minaret
The Qutub Minar does not stand in isolation. It anchors a 70-hectare archaeological park administered by the ASI, encompassing over 40 monuments spanning eight centuries. Key structures include the Quwwat-ul-Islam Mosque (1193–1197), the first mosque built in Delhi; the Alai Darwaza (1311), a monumental southern gateway commissioned by Ala ud-Din Khalji; and the unfinished Alai Minar—intended to surpass Qutub Minar at 150 meters but abandoned after Khalji’s death in 1316.
Quwwat-ul-Islam Mosque: Adaptive Reuse and Architectural Synthesis
Built immediately adjacent to the minaret’s base, the Quwwat-ul-Islam Mosque (‘Might of Islam’) incorporated spolia—reused columns, lintels, and temple fragments—from 27 demolished Hindu and Jain temples. ASI excavation records (1914–1922) document over 1,200 identifiable temple components integrated into the mosque’s cloisters and colonnades. Notably, the mosque’s central courtyard features the 4.5-meter-tall Iron Pillar of Delhi—erected circa 402 CE during the Gupta period—whose rust-resistant composition (98% pure wrought iron with phosphorus content of 0.13%) continues to defy corrosion after 1,600 years.
The mosque’s arched screen wall—the maqsura—was rebuilt in 1310 by Ala ud-Din Khalji using finely dressed sandstone blocks. Its pointed arches and floral carvings reflect early Indo-Islamic synthesis, predating the more refined proportions seen in later Tughlaq and Lodi architecture. Conservation work between 2008 and 2015 stabilized the eastern wall using lime-surkhi mortar, adhering strictly to ASI’s ‘minimum intervention’ protocol.
Alai Darwaza and the Khalji Legacy
The Alai Darwaza, completed in 1311, serves as the southern entrance to the expanded mosque precinct. Standing 15.5 meters high with a 7.5-meter-wide arched opening, it showcases advanced vaulting techniques—including the earliest known use of true arches and domes in Indian Islamic architecture. Its red sandstone façade is inlaid with white marble geometric patterns and Arabic calligraphy quoting Surah Al-Fatiha. Unlike earlier structures, the Darwaza employs squinches (not pendentives) to transition from square base to octagonal drum supporting the dome—a technique documented in Ibn Battuta’s Rihla (1342) as ‘the marvel of Delhi’.
UNESCO Recognition and Conservation Framework
Qutub Minar and its surrounding monuments were inscribed on the UNESCO World Heritage List in 1993 under criteria (ii), (iii), and (iv): for exhibiting interchange of human values across cultures; bearing exceptional testimony to Delhi Sultanate civilization; and representing an outstanding example of early Indo-Islamic architecture.
